May Farm to Fork Supper Club

Broughgammon Farm, 50 Straid Road, Ballycastle, County Antrim, BT54 6NP
Becky Cole

About

Celebrate the season with our Farm to Fork Supper Club at Broughgammon Farm, held in our beautifully renovated round-top barn on Saturday, May 31st, at 7pm. This convivial evening is a true celebration of sustainable farming, featuring a feast crafted from the ingredients we grow, rear, and prepare on the farm or produce from local producers and artisans.

Savour an exquisite menu that reflects the very best of May's produce, highlighting sustainable farming practices and the connection between soil, farm, and plate.

Broughgammon Farm - Économusée Artisans, BallycastleBroughgammon is an award-winning, forward-thinking family farm, artisan butchery, shop and cafe. Practicing Regenerative Farming, specialising in Cabrito (kid-goat meat), Free Range Rose Veal and Seasonal Wild Game and homegrown veg.
